Safety of knee radiosynovectomy with yttrium - 90
Radioisotope knee synovectomy is based on an Yttrium - 90 citrate injection (185 – 222 MBq) into the knee joint cavity. The performance of procedure needs participation of a nuclear medicine specialist as well as an orthopedist or a rheumatologist and a technologist, who prepares radiopharmaceuticals.

Preparation, quality control and biodistribution studies of 165Dy-chitosan for radiosynovectomy [PDF]
The preparation of 165Dy-labeled chitosan for radiosynovectomy applications is described in this paper. 165Dy (T1/2 = 2.33 h) was prepared by irradiation of natural Dy(NO3)3 at a flux of 3.4 x 1013 neutrons/cm2.s for about 6 h.
